Morton Rosenstock was a historian, author, and college administrator in the United States.[1]

Books[edit]

  • Louis Marshall, Defender of Jewish Rights by Morton Rosenstock, Wayne State University Press, Detroit (1965)
  • Four decades of achievement : Bronx Community College of the City University of New York by Morton Rosenstock
  • A half century in pursuit of excellence : Bronx Community College of the City University of New York by Morton Rosenstock
  • The Jews of Algeria: 1790-1848, masters essay, Columbia Univerdity (1951)
  • Napoleon amd the Jews, Harvard Univerdity A.B. thesis (1949)
